Etablir une connexion internet

Description

Petite console qui permet de connecter/deconnecter l'ordinateur à internet.
Inspiré par celui de Malkuth (http://www.vbfrance.com/code.aspx?ID=6244)

Comme cela fait au moins je sais pas combien de temps que je cherche sa, je me suis dis que ca pouvait intéréssé d'autres personnes! :p

En faite, c'est tout bete, il suffit juste d'utiliser un DLL :p

Source / Exemple :


Module Module1

    Sub Main()
        Console.WriteLine("Entrez une fonction ou tapez ""?"" pour afficher l'aide")
Do
        Dim ret = StrConv(Console.ReadLine, VbStrConv.Lowercase)
        If ret = "exit" Then
        ElseIf ret = "connexion" Then
            Shell("rasdial.exe """ & "Wanadoo" & """ """ & "fti/login" & """ """ & "mot_de_pass" & """", vbHide)
            Console.ForegroundColor = ConsoleColor.Blue
            Console.WriteLine("Connexion...")
        ElseIf ret = "deconnexion" Then
            Shell("rasdial.exe """ & "Wanadoo" & """ /disconnect", vbHide)
            Console.ForegroundColor = ConsoleColor.DarkRed
            Console.WriteLine("Déconnexion...")
        ElseIf ret = "status" Then
            Console.ForegroundColor = ConsoleColor.DarkGreen
            Console.WriteLine("Sur internet? " & My.Computer.Network.IsAvailable)
        ElseIf ret = "?" Then
            Console.ForegroundColor = ConsoleColor.DarkYellow
            Console.WriteLine("connexion   : Connecte l'ordinateur sur internet")
            Console.WriteLine("deconnexion : Déconnecte l'ordinateur d'internet")
            Console.WriteLine("status      : Obtient si l'ordinateur est connecté ou non")
        Else
            Console.ForegroundColor = ConsoleColor.White
            Console.WriteLine("?? " & ret & " ??")
        End If
Loop
    End Sub

End Module

Conclusion :


J'ai mis par défaut "Wanadoo" comme nom de connexion, fti/login comme login et "mot_de_pass" comme code.

Codes Sources

A voir également

Vous n'êtes pas encore membre ?

inscrivez-vous, c'est gratuit et ça prend moins d'une minute !

Les membres obtiennent plus de réponses que les utilisateurs anonymes.

Le fait d'être membre vous permet d'avoir un suivi détaillé de vos demandes et codes sources.

Le fait d'être membre vous permet d'avoir des options supplémentaires.